Output 49218246b28201de0fbaec2d7add488c6bf49afaf1312cd3fea4efe75aea1b4e:1

value
24002100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c85f7718af0075ad51523c8c0af70bb7f0699d7 OP_EQUAL
address
3EW31ZVAvwkJpkjQyJmkAbBysCTSbehheX
transaction
49218246b28201de0fbaec2d7add488c6bf49afaf1312cd3fea4efe75aea1b4e
confirmations
430925
spent
true